When travelling to a newly activated location can you transfere existing progress tonen's from your quest card to the new location. I assume these tokens are then removed with the Explored travel card. This would efectively reduce the number of tokens on your quest card.

Is this the correct way to play the travel cards?

No, you should not be transferring progress tokens between locations and/or the quest. When you travel to a location it goes next to the quest (out of the staging area) and you keep all the tokens on your active quest. When you go questing you place tokens on the active location first until it is removed and then you go back to placing tokens on the quest until you travel to another location.

What happens if you have multiple LOCATIONS in the STAGING area? During the TRAVEL phase, the first player gets to choose whether or not to travel to one of the locations, so if they choose not to travel does any further progress made go straight towards the QUEST card itself? Or do you have to explore every location that is revealed in the staging area? Hope this makes sense. Thanks for your reply!

This is correct. The first player choose whether or not to travel to a location and which location to travel to (unless a specific card forces you to travel to it, such as the East Blight). If players choose not to travel then they can continue progressing on the current quest. However, this means more buildup of cards in the staging area making questing get harder.
